Reliance Power Ltd 2025 SR

The report outlines Reliance Power Limited's sustainability performance for the 2024-25 fiscal year, highlighting its 100% turnover from electric power generation and coal mining. The company emphasizes its commitment to the 5R principles—Reduce, Reuse, Recycle, Renew, and Respect—and has implemented Zero Liquid Discharge mechanisms across all plant sites. Key achievements include the registration of its supercritical thermal power plant and solar projects under the Clean Development Mechanism. The report also details significant investments in health and safety, achieving a 100% training rate for employees and workers on safety protocols.
